`
hududanyzd
  • 浏览: 777440 次
文章分类
社区版块
存档分类
最新评论
文章列表
最近在网上发现这篇文章,看看自己的编程习惯掌握了多少? 1. 避免将多个类放在一个文件里面。 2. 一个文件应该只有一个命名空间,避免将多个命名空间放在同一个文件里面。 3. 一个文件最好不要超过500行的代码(不包括机器产生的代码)。 4. 一个方法的代码长度最好不要超过25行。 5. 避免方法中有超过5个参数的情况。使用结构来传递多个参数。 6. 每行代码不要超过80个字符。 7. 不要手工的修改机器产生的代码。 a) 如果需要编辑机器产生的代码,编辑格式和风格要符合该编码标准。 b) Use partial classes whenever possible t ...
 jQuery是目前使用最广泛的javascript函数库。据统计,全世界排名前100万的网站,有46%使用jQuery,远远超过其他库。微软公司甚至把jQuery作为他们的官方库。对于网页开发者来说,学会jQuery是必要的。因为它让你了解业界最通用的技术,为将来学习更高级的库打下基础,并且确实可以很轻松地做出许多复杂的效果。   一、选择网页元素jQuery的基本设计和主要用法,就是"选择某个网页元素,然后对其进行某种操作"。这是它区别于其他函数库的根本特点。     使用jQuery的第一步,往往就是将一个选择表达式,放进构造函数jQuery()(简写为$),然后 ...
    2011年转瞬即逝,基本上稳定的时间很少,大多的时间都是在全国出差到处跑,基本上也经历了从打工->创业->打工这样的思路,感慨也是不少,但是总体来 说,还是收获多一些吧,人生总是需要经历一些事情才能明白,不过我的损失是惨重的,希望兄弟们再做决定的时候,一定要审时度势,在正确的时机做正确的事 情。         可能最近写的技术文章相对来说,太少了,不是因为不想写技术类的文章,关键是,下手的时候,有点迷茫了,最近也是刚刚稳定下来,所以也希望能够梳理一 下思路,在2012年有腾飞的一年,希望能够自己在工作和生活中都能够二手抓,二手都要硬的结果。         人生就 ...
using System.Globalization; using System.Text.RegularExpressions; /// <summary> /// 正则表达式帮助类 /// </summary> public sealed class RegexHelper { private RegexHelper() { } /// <summary> /// 清除包含'字符串 /// </summary> public const string CLEAN_STRING = @" ...
/// <summary> /// 取得网站的根目录的URL /// </summary> /// <returns></returns> public static string GetRootURI() { string AppPath = ""; HttpContext HttpCurrent = HttpContext.Current; HttpRequest Req; if (HttpCurrent != null) { Req = HttpCurrent.Request; ...
using System; using System.Collections.Generic; using System.Text; using System.IO; using System.Data; using System.Web; public abstract class FileSystemObject { // Methods protected FileSystemObject() { } public static string ConvertSizeToShow(int fileSize) { int num = fileSiz ...
在开发的过程很多项目需要实现多语言,特别是外企中开发的系统一般都是好几个语言的版本,我们以前开发项目时也需要实现多语言的功能 因此我们写了个Page类的扩展类,让每一个要实现多语言的页面都继承它。该类的实现如下: /// <summary> /// Summary description for WebPageBase /// </summary> public class WebPageBase : System.Web.UI.Page { public WebPageBase() { } protected override void I ...
在我们开发系统时,一般都会记录日志信息,这样方便日后进行维护,同时如果系统出现了错误,也会方便查找,很多 系统开发时都会使用成熟的日志组件,如log4net。但是我今天要介绍的不是日志组件,而是在某些特别的情况下,我们没有 能捕获错误该怎么办??? 正如标题所说的,我们可以在Global文件的Application_Error中对错误进行捕获,并记录下来。 下面就来看看下面一段示例代码: protected void Application_Error(object sender, EventArgs e) { // 在出现未处理的错误时运行,获取错误 Exceptio ...
Local Resource Files 只能被该文件夹下的问价访问 且文件名相同 可以在文件下建一个本地资源文件,如在office文件夹下下建一个App_LocalResources文件夹 http://msdn.microsoft.com/en-us/library/ms227427.aspx http://www.cnblogs.com/scottckt/archive/2008/05/27/1 ...
相信很多使用过asp.net开发过系统的筒靴都接触过GridView控件吧,但是你是不是会觉得微软开发的Gridview 会在有些时候不够用呢,下面我就推荐下我以前的几个项目中使用过的一个开源的控件SmartGridView。 关于这个控件的详细介绍,请查看http://www.cnblogs.com/webabcd/category/97403.html。
在开发网站的过程中经常会遇到要使用日历控件的问题,现在向大家推荐一个非常好用 的JS日历控件My97DatePicker,我以前在多个项目中使用个这个控件,非常棒,因此在这里 推荐给大家。该控件的是一个免费的开源的控件,官方网址是:http://www.my97.net/。 大家可以到这个网站去下载试用下,看符合不符合项目的实际需要。
package com.anddev.ListMore.Test;   import android.app.Activity;  import android.os.Bundle;  import android.view.Gravity; import android.view.View; import android.view.ViewGroup; import android.widget.BaseAdapter; import android.widget.Button; import android.widget.ListView; import android.widget.Tex ...
在seo教程工作过程中,经常发现许多的站长朋友都很关注新网站提高百度权重的问题,为此seo教程就自己的seo经验精心准备了提高百度权重的系列教程,希望对大家有所帮助。今天我们先探讨seo教程之快速提高百度权重系列一:网站域名的选择和使用,主要有以下几点: 第一:不要用图新鲜或域名资源广泛而使用新出的域名后缀注册,要知道你的seo经验并不丰富,可能你目前的seo水平尚在试水,那么用这样的域名相信搜索引擎并不会十分看好。 第二:别选择被K站的域名,你是新站,所以伤不起,seo教程建议您最好选择已有备案号的老域名。 第三,为自己的域名设置一个相对稳定的dns域名解析服务器,因为一旦域名服务器发生 ...
using System; using System.Collections.Generic; using System.Text; using Microsoft.Office.Interop.Word; using System.IO; using System.Web; using System.Data; using System.Reflection; using Microsoft.Win32; using System.Text.RegularExpressions; using System.Net; namespace OfficeOperate { ...
Android提供两个常用的消息弹出框,Toast和Alert。 Toast Toast是一种短暂的提示框,并不需要用户交互,也不会将focus移过来,因此可以适合大多数的场景,向用户进行信息提示。在之前的学习中,已经多次使用到Toast了。 创建一个Toast很简单,使用静态方法makeText(Context context, CharSequence text | int resId, int duration),将String(或者String的ID),以及显示的时间长短(LENGTH_SHORT或者LENGTH_LONG)就可以得到一个Toast的对象。 上面是最常用的方式,但 ...
Global site tag (gtag.js) - Google Analytics